12 Most Affordable Chanel Bags in 2026
During the annual earnings call for 2024 in May of 2025 , Global CEO Leena Nair and Global CFO Philippe Blondiaux delivered the kind of news fashion lovers have been craving: no big price hikes on the horizon. But the truth is that the 2026 Chanel price increase still hiked up the prices quite a bit. The 11.12 Bag (also known as the Classic Flap) went up by around 3-4 percent across sizes. And the current fan-favorite Chanel 25 Bag — went up for whopping 4.7 percent in its most popular size, which is “small”. Thus, buying a Chanel bag in 2026 is still going to require a significant investment.

1. Chanel Classic Pouch ($1,475)
Not technically a bag, but still a piece that can be easily used as one, the Chanel Classic Pouch opens up the list of the most affordable Chanel bags in 2026. Also known among Chanel aficionados simply as an “O Case”, the Chanel Classic Pouch is crafted from Chanel’s supple lambskin leather into a timeless rectangular silhouette with a top zip closure and one main interior compartment.
The piece opens up to a spacious, burgundy interior with plenty of space for all of your essentials, incl. a larger iPhone. There is also an extra slip pocket on the back for additional storage.

9. Chanel Classic Wallet On Chain ($3,850)
Effortlessly stylish and endlessly chic, the Chanel Classic Wallet on Chain, or simply the WOC, also makes the list of the most affordable Chanel bags. In fact, if you could only own one Chanel bag for life—the WOC would probably be the smartest choice, as, unlike many other Chanel bags on this list, this one keeps going up in price.
Furthermore, Chanel recently updated the design of their Classic Wallet on Chain by replacing the magnetic closure with the iconic CC turnlock. The interior, however, remained unchanged, featuring 6 credit card slots, a zipped compartment, and a leather patch pocket.

11. Chanel Small Deauville Tote ($4,800)
The first bag on the list that is neither an SLG nor a wallet on a chain is the Chanel Deauville Tote. A fairly new addition to the Chanel Deauville range, the small size is about 10.5 inches tall and 13.25 inches wide, which makes it a perfect bag for everyday and more.
Opening up to one main compartment with a magnetic top closure and an interior zipper pocket, the Chanel Small Deauville Tote will effortlessly fit in all of your day-to-day essentials while still leaving plenty of room to spare. Furthermore, the bag also comes with a removable pouch, which if desired, could be worn by itself as a clutch or used as a catchall in other bags.
12. Chanel Mini Flap Bag (from $5,400)
Like the look of the Classic Flap, but don’t want to spend $10,000+? Well, if that’s the case, then you might want to consider the Chanel Mini Flap instead. Available in two main options: square and rectangular, the Mini Flap offers all the main features of the Classic Flap and at a fraction of the cost.
Specifically, the Square Mini is currently priced at $5,400, whereas the Rectangular Mini can be yours for $5,600. And just so you know, many people say that due to an absence of the double flap, the Rectangular Mini can hold as much, if not more than the Small Classic Flap!
